A 20-unit apartment hotel is for sale in one of the most popular tourist destinations in Croatia!
Wonderful sea view!
Quiet location just 400 meters from one of the best beaches in Croatia!

Each of the 20 apartments offers a living room with a kitchen area, a bedroom, a bathroom, and a terrace with a sea view!

The total area of the buildings is 900 m2.
The land plot is 920 m2 + 920 m2. The second plot of 920 m2, where the pool is located, is included in the price, as well as a 460 m2 plot where the parking is currently situated. However, it has urban planning designation and an additional hotel building can be constructed on it.

Additionally, there is a 100 m2 basement, a garden, and terraces for sunbathing.

The property has high rental potential and significant investment value.

When purchasing real estate in Croatia, the buyer incurs additional costs of about 7% of the purchase price: property transfer tax (3% of the property value), agency commission (3% + VAT), attorney's fee (approx. 1%), notary fees, court fees, and payment for certified translation services. Signing the Agency Agreement (for a 3% commission + VAT) precedes the showing of properties.
